Cristiano Ronaldo is reported to have recovered from his thigh injury, but Real Madrid coach Carlo Ancelotti has decided not to include him in the squad for the match against Valladolid on Saturday. According to Ancelotti, Ronaldo underwent an ultrasound, and while the muscle has completely healed, Ronaldo hasn’t trained much, and the coach doesn’t want to take any risks. Ronaldo will have 15 days to work and prepare for Real Madrid’s next La Liga match against Osasuna on December 14. Real Madrid currently sits in third place in La Liga and has the opportunity to close the gap to three points behind the league leader, FC Barcelona.
